Output 89edc283b26665da8b711bfc91fdd2e877133a4b5aa3fb34b9a2e9f99f2f3b8d:1

value
26082709
script pubkey
OP_HASH160 OP_PUSHBYTES_20 73437882737004227d81a124a817ae4989c65854 OP_EQUAL
address
3CCUTZ4ByuDRTrEX8eB3UufsgDx4pX7oBm
transaction
89edc283b26665da8b711bfc91fdd2e877133a4b5aa3fb34b9a2e9f99f2f3b8d
spent
true